What companies run services between Elyria, OH, USA and Boston, MA, USA?

Amtrak operates a train from Elyria Station to Boston once daily. Tickets cost $180–600 and the journey takes 15h 30m. Alternatively, you can take a bus from Lorain County Transportation & CS to Boston via Cleveland Bus Station and Newark Penn Station in around 18h 30m.
